Web3 feb. 2024 · As we saw earlier, a priority queue is implemented as max heap by default in C++ but, it also provides us an option to change it to min heap by passing another … Web16 dec. 2024 · A priority queue is an abstract data type (ADT) which is like a regular queue or stack data structure, but where additionally each element has a "priority" associated with it. In a priority queue, an element with high priority is served before an element with low priority. If two elements have the same priority, they are served according to ...
Priority Queue of Maps in C++ with Examples - GeeksforGeeks
Web8 jul. 2024 · 1 Answer Sorted by: 2 This test is wrong: return a.first > b.first && a.second b.first (a.first == b.first && a.second < b.second) Some other things This is not a legal header #include Remove this immediately your code is invalid with it there. Never do this: using namespace std; new castle county landfill
Python Priority Queue: A Guide Career Karma
Web18 aug. 2024 · Operating systems use the Priority Queue to balance or distribute the load (set of tasks) among different computing units. This makes processing efficient hence introducing parallel computing. Priority Queue is used for interrupt handling in operating systems. In artificial intelligence, Priority Queue implements the A* search algorithm. WebWelcome! Let's see if we have something in common, then work profile. Apart from IT-challenges, I'm into cycling, running, hiking, mountain skiing, volleyball, DIY, playing songs together, psychology, biology, tech, building guitars, and sustainability. Also adding something cool to our lives to grow, make connections and get happier. Now, … Web11 aug. 2024 · In C++, priority_queue implements heap. Below are some examples of creating priority queue of pair type. Max Priority queue (Or Max heap) ordered by first element #include using … new castle county interior braced wall